Jurnal Ilmiah Kebidanan (The Journal of Midwifery) is a printed publication with an online ISSN of 2338-669X, and printed ISSN of 2338-669X. This is an academic journal that publishes, disseminates, and discusses various scientific studies in order to enhance public health, particularly mother and child health. Jurnal Ilmiah Kebidanan published two times a year, in May and October. JIK is delivered to students, lecturers, midwives, doctors, hospitals, and other health practitioners. JIK was originally published in 2007 under the name ARIMBI. Its name was changed to Jurnal Ilmiah Kebidanan in 2013. JIK is supported by specialists who serve as consultants, reviewers, and editorial boards.
